During the spring, the park road extends its "open to the driving public" distance to Teklanika Rest Stop at mile 29 as opposed to the Savage River at mile 15. We took advantage the other night and went for a walk with Isabel. We left the camera behind, but it may have helped us pay better attention. While on foot, we ended up spotting a wolf with a snowshoe hare in its mouth and a lynx crossed the road in front of us just before returning to the truck. We also saw a moose cow and calf walking into our yard when we got home. I'm sure the critters are as excited for winter's end as we are.
